Counselor Corner

Student Services will be presenting the Signs of Suicide program to seventh graders on October 1. This WCPSS program is given to all seventh graders across the county and is a part of their healthful living course standards. Letters about the program were sent home with seventh graders on Wednesday. The program has proven to be successful at increasing help seeking by students concerned about themselves or a friend and is the only school-based suicide prevention program listed by SAMHSA for its National Registry of Evidence-Based Programs and Practices that addresses suicide risk and depression, while reducing suicide attempts. SOS has demonstrated an improvement in students’ knowledge and adaptive attitudes about suicide risk and depression. It has also shown a 64% reduction in self-reported suicide attempts. 7th Grade Immunizations

North Carolina law requires that all rising 7th graders must present proof of receiving the Tdap and meningococcal immunizations by September 25th.  Any student non-compliant after the due date will be excluded from school and not allowed to attend until proof of compliance has been submitted.

 

WFMS must have a copy of your physician's record of these vaccines.  Please contact your physician for more information regarding these immunization requirements.
